In the upcoming Netflix series “Uncoupled,” Neil Patrick Harris plays a New York City realtor whose life is turned upside down after his friend suddenly breaks with him after 17 years.
When Lawson gingerly fights his way back into the dating pool, he’s forced to learn about apps like Grindr and the “d-k pic” concept.
The “How I Met Your Mother” star told Page Six on the series’ premiere Tuesday night that he was heavily involved in Michael’s self-portrait.
“Not only did I get approval, [but] I was asked to pick said d–k, which is harder than you think, and no pun intended,” he said mockingly with his raised eyebrow.
The TV vet, 49, explained that he was also asked to agree to a “loose rubber penis that was left in my dressing room,” which certainly didn’t pass.
“It wasn’t a good thing because I’m more proud of Michael’s member than something that is mass-produced, and you can buy it online,” he said.
The alum “Doogie Howser” revealed that the penis project involved a painstaking research process.
“So we started looking at pictures of people who took pictures of their bush in the locker rooms,” he said. “And you had to find the right angle, the right collar, and the right look. And I think we found the right mix. I’m proud of what I pack downstairs.”
Harris was joined at the premiere by the show’s other stars, Tisha Campbell, Brooks Ashmanskas, Tuke Watkins, and Emerson Brooks, as well as show creators Darren Starr and Jeffrey Richman.
